Court Report - February 15 2013
10:37am Friday 22nd February 2013 in News By Court Reporter
Mohammed Monar Ali, 34, of Doggetts Way, St Albans. On material dates between June and December 2012, at St Albans, caused a computer to perform a function with intent to secure unauthorised access to a program or data held in a computer. Fine, costs: £810.
Peter Michael Bramwell, 51, of Hatfield Road, St Albans. On December 13, 2012, telephoned and spoke to a person on seven occasions, contrary to non-molestation order made on May 29, 2012. Restraining order made. Fine, costs: £235.
Ashley Alexander, 19, of Arden Grove, Harpenden. On November 14, 2012, en route near St Albans rail station failed to hand over ticket for inspection. Fine, compensation, costs: £343.70.
Louise DeMarco, 30, of Ramsey Lodge Court, St Albans. On November 12, 2012, at St Albans station, left the station without passing through the barrier in the correct manner. Also, on same date, entered a train for purpose of travel without having a valid ticket. Fine, compensation, costs: £563.70.
Laura May F Murray, 30, of Radlett Road, Frogmore. On July 5, 2012, drove in Park Street, Frogmore, at 39mph, the legal limit being 30mph. Fine, costs: £160. Three penalty points.
Barry Graham Stevens, 51, of High Street, Sandridge. On July 23, 2012, drove in Hemel Hempstead Road, Leverstock Green, at 46mph, the legal limit being 40mph. Fine, costs: £235. Three penalty points.
Martin John Wilson, 47, of Chapel Road, Flamstead. On July 9, 2012, drove in Redbourn Lane, Hatching Green, at 47mph, the legal limit being 40mph. Fine, costs: £75. Three penalty points.
John Allen, 43, of Vicarage Close, St Albans. On August 15, 2012, kept an unlicensed vehicle on a public road. Fine, back duty, costs: £599.59.
Emma Nicola Connolly, 37, of Roestock Lane, Colney Heath. On July 16, 2012, kept an unlicensed vehicle on a public road. Fine, back duty, costs: £243.34.
Frances Paterson, of D’Ennis Court, Grange Street, St Albans. On August 21, 2012, kept an unlicensed vehicle on a public road. Fine, back duty, costs: £307.92.
